How long to walk ?

Hi all
Sheba has now had all her jabs & we are venturing outside. So far we have been doing gentle 20 - 25 min walks (twice a day), & she is full of energy !!!!! Is this about right length of walk ?? Could I increase or will this put too much strain on her joints ?

I wouldnt do anymore than what you are at the moment as she is still very young, as she gets older gradually increase it. If you find she still has loads of energy after a walk then play with her at home or do some training to keep her wee mind active too.... she will soon tire after a walk and some 'brain games'

Depends where you're walking, lots of lead walking isn't good but free play is better.

I personally think that's too much if it's street walking, shouldn't be doing too much street walking till at least 6 months.

Get Sheba running around the garden + gradually build up street walking

I was always told that it was 5 minutes per month until 18 months old! This is probably being very cautious though. I know how you feel - I'm trying to be careful with Mav but now if I take him out for less than 45 minutes he is such a handful and doesn't sleep. I wasn't very well yesterday and could only manage 20 minutes and he howled all night because he was wide awake.
I try to tire Mav out with mental stuff - training tires them out really quickly, learning commands combined with play is good to stimulate and use up lots of energy.
